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Smoked Salmon Crostini
Step 1: Prepare the Baguette
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Slice the baguette into thin rounds, about ¼ inch thick. Place the slices on a baking sheet and drizzle with olive oil, ensuring an even coating. Bake for 8-10 minutes, or until the crostini are golden brown and crisp. Keep an eye on them to achieve the perfect crunch for your Smoked Salmon Crostini.
Step 2: Soften the Cream Cheese
While the crostini are baking, take the cream cheese out of the refrigerator and let it soften at room temperature for about 15-20 minutes. This step is crucial for easy spreading. If you’d like, mix in some finely chopped herbs to infuse extra flavor into the cream cheese topping for your Smoked Salmon Crostini.
Step 3: Assemble the Topping
Once the cream cheese is softened, spread a generous layer over each toasted crostini using a butter knife or small spatula. Aim for a smooth and even coating that covers the bread entirely. This creamy base will enhance the overall taste and texture of your Smoked Salmon Crostini.
Step 4: Add the Smoked Salmon
Carefully lay slices of high-quality smoked salmon over the cream cheese on each crostini. Arrange the salmon artfully to create an appealing presentation. The rich, savory flavors of the smoked salmon will pair beautifully with the creamy layer beneath, making your Smoked Salmon Crostini irresistible.
Step 5: Garnish with Capers and Dill
Sprinkle a few capers on top of the salmon for a briny kick, then add fresh dill to finish. Both ingredients not only enhance the flavor but also add a burst of color to the dish. The combination of flavors in your Smoked Salmon Crostini will delight your guests.
Step 6: Add Final Touches
For an optional yet stunning finish, zest a lemon over the assembled crostini to add brightness to each bite. You can also drizzle balsamic glaze on top for a touch of sweetness that complements the savory elements. Arrange your Smoked Salmon Crostini on a serving platter and enjoy the festive presentation!

Make Ahead Options
These Smoked Salmon Crostini are a time-saving delight for busy holiday hosts! You can prepare the crostini up to 24 hours in advance by toasting the baguette slices and storing them in an airtight container at room temperature to maintain their crispiness. The cream cheese mixture can also be made ahead; simply spread it onto the crostini just before serving to keep it fresh and creamy. In addition, feel free to slice the smoked salmon and chop the dill and capers a day earlier. When you’re ready to entertain, just assemble the crostini with the toppings, and you’ll have a sophisticated appetizer that tastes just as delicious as if you made it on the spot!
How to Store and Freeze Smoked Salmon Crostini
Room Temperature: Store assembled crostini only for up to 2 hours, as the cream cheese and salmon should not be left out too long to maintain freshness.
Fridge: Keep leftover crostini in an airtight container for up to 1 day. To retain crispness, store the components separately and assemble before serving.
Freezer: It’s best to freeze only the toasted baguette slices, which can be stored for up to 1 month. Thaw and re-crisp in the oven when ready to use.
Reheating: If you’ve stored components separately, assemble your Smoked Salmon Crostini and serve them cold for the best flavor experience, avoiding reheating to preserve the textures.

Smoked Salmon Crostini Recipe FAQs
What type of baguette should I use for the crostini?
I recommend using a fresh French baguette for its airy texture and crispy crust. Ensure it’s a day or two old if possible, as slightly stale bread will crisp up better when baked!
How do I store leftover Smoked Salmon Crostini?
To keep your crostini fresh, I suggest storing the assembled crostini in an airtight container for up to 1 day in the fridge. However, it’s best to keep the components separate—store the toasted baguette slices and cream cheese mixture separately. Assemble the crostini just before serving to ensure maximum crispness!
Can I make the Smoked Salmon Crostini 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the toasted baguette slices and the cream cheese for up to 24 hours in advance. Just keep them stored separately in the refrigerator. Assemble the crostini right before your guests arrive to enjoy that fresh, crunchy texture!
How long can I freeze toasted baguette slices?
You can freeze the toasted baguette slices for up to 1 month. Simply let them cool completely, then place in a freezer-safe bag or airtight container. When you’re ready to enjoy them, thaw overnight in the fridge and re-crisp them in the oven at 400°F (200°C) for about 5-7 minutes for that perfect crunch.
Are there any dietary considerations I should be aware of when serving this dish?
Yes! Be mindful of possible allergies to fish and dairy when serving Smoked Salmon Crostini. For guests who are vegan or lactose intolerant, consider offering an alternative topping made from mashed avocado or a vegan cream cheese spread. Always label your dishes if you’re hosting a larger gathering to help guests navigate any dietary restrictions.
What should I do if my crostini lose their crispness before serving?
If your crostini lose their crunch, simply return them to a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 3-5 minutes to help them regain some texture. This quick fix can make a world of difference and ensure your Smoked Salmon Crostini are as delightful as intended!
